1 | HOUSE JOINT RESOLUTION | ||||||
2 | RESOLVED, BY THE HOUSE OF REPRESENTATIVES OF THE ONE | ||||||
3 | HUNDRED FOURTH GENERAL ASSEMBLY OF THE STATE OF ILLINOIS, THE | ||||||
4 | SENATE CONCURRING HEREIN, that the End Gun Violence in | ||||||
5 | Disproportionately Impacted Areas Task Force is created to | ||||||
6 | study, analyze data, make recommendations, and develop policy | ||||||
7 | proposals addressing the root causes of violence and resulting | ||||||
8 | trauma to drastically reduce gun violence in | ||||||
9 | disproportionately impacted areas; and be it further
| ||||||
10 | RESOLVED, That the Task Force shall consist of the | ||||||
11 | following members who shall serve without compensation: | ||||||
12 | (1) The Executive Director of the Illinois Criminal | ||||||
13 | Justice Information Authority or his or her designee, who | ||||||
14 | shall serve as chair; | ||||||
15 | (2) The Director of the Department of Children and | ||||||
16 | Family Services or his or her designee; | ||||||
17 | (3) The Director of the Department of Commerce and | ||||||
18 | Economic Opportunity or his or her designee; | ||||||
19 | (4) The Secretary of the Department of Human Services | ||||||
20 | or his or her designee; | ||||||
21 | (5) The State Superintendent of Education or his or | ||||||
22 | her designee; | ||||||
23 | (6) The Director of the Illinois Housing Development | ||||||
24 | Authority or his or her designee; and |
| |||||||
| |||||||
1 | (7) The following members appointed by the Governor: | ||||||
2 | (a) One elected county official representing a | ||||||
3 | disproportionately impacted area; | ||||||
4 | (b) One elected state official representing a | ||||||
5 | disproportionately impacted area; | ||||||
6 | (c) One elected federal official representing a | ||||||
7 | disproportionately impacted area; | ||||||
8 | (d) One representative of the Chicago Police | ||||||
9 | Department; | ||||||
10 | (e) One representative of a municipal police | ||||||
11 | department located in a disproportionately impacted | ||||||
12 | area; | ||||||
13 | (f) Two representatives of non-profit | ||||||
14 | organizations with budgets over $1,000,000 that | ||||||
15 | primary work directly on violence reduction; | ||||||
16 | (g) Three representatives of non-profit | ||||||
17 | organizations with budgets under $1,000,000 that | ||||||
18 | primary work directly on violence reduction; | ||||||
19 | (h) Two representatives of non-profit | ||||||
20 | organizations that primarily engage in street level | ||||||
21 | violence reduction and outreach to at-risk | ||||||
22 | individuals; | ||||||
23 | (i) Three members employed by news media | ||||||
24 | organizations in the top five news media markets | ||||||
25 | nationwide as determined by Nielsen Media Research, | ||||||
26 | who live in a disproportionately impacted area; |
| |||||||
| |||||||
1 | (j) One member employed by a news media | ||||||
2 | organization in Illinois who lives in a | ||||||
3 | disproportionately impacted area; and | ||||||
4 | (k) Ten residents of the state that reside in | ||||||
5 | disproportionately impacted areas that have | ||||||
6 | experienced high rates of gun violence for at least | ||||||
7 | the previous ten years; and be it further
| ||||||
8 | RESOLVED, That if a vacancy occurs in the Task Force it | ||||||
9 | shall be filled in the same manner as the original | ||||||
10 | appointment; and be it further
| ||||||
11 | RESOLVED, That the Task Force shall meet at the call of the | ||||||
12 | chair; and be it further
| ||||||
13 | RESOLVED, That the Illinois Criminal Justice Information | ||||||
14 | Authority and the Illinois State Police Division of Justice | ||||||
15 | shall provide administrative support for the Task Force; and | ||||||
16 | be it further
| ||||||
17 | RESOLVED, That the Task Force shall submit its final | ||||||
18 | report to the General Assembly no later than December 31, | ||||||
19 | 2026, and upon the filing of the report, the Task Force is | ||||||
20 | dissolved; and be it further
